The effect of jaw relaxation on pain anxiety during burn dressings: randomised clinical trial.

机构信息

Faculty of Nursing and Midwifery, Tehran University of Medical Sciences, Tehran, Iran.

出版信息

Burns. 2013 Feb;39(1):61-7. doi: 10.1016/j.burns.2012.03.005. Epub 2012 Jun 13.

Abstract

AIM

The purpose of this randomised clinical trial (RCT) was to determine the effect of jaw relaxation on pain anxiety related to dressing changes in burn injuries.

INTRODUCTION

Patients hospitalised with burns experience high levels of anticipatory anxiety during dressing changes, which cannot be completely managed by anxiolytic drugs. Nurses as members of the burn care team contribute to pain management by using relaxation techniques as one of the most frequently used approaches to pain anxiety management. However, there is not enough information about the effects of these techniques on pain anxiety of patients with burns. The aim of this study was to determine the effect of jaw relaxation on pain anxiety related to dressing changes in burn injuries.

METHODS

It was a randomised clinical trial with a control group. A total of 100 patients hospitalised in Shahid Motahari Burn Centre affiliated with Tehran University of Medical Sciences were recruited by convenience sampling and were randomly assigned to either experimental or control groups using minimisation. With institutional approval and written consent, the experimental group practiced jaw relaxation for 20 min before entering the dressing room. Data were collected by the Burn Specific Pain Anxiety Scale (BSPAS) during July-December 2009 and analysed using Statistical Package for the Social Sciences (SPSS)-PC (17).

RESULTS

An independent t-test showed no significant difference between mean pain anxiety scores in the experimental and control group before intervention (p=0.787). A dependent t-test showed significantly less pain anxiety after intervention (before dressing) in the experimental group (p<0.05). Moreover, the independent t-test showed that the post-dressing pain anxiety of the experimental group was less than the control group (p<0.05). However, the dependent t-test showed no significant difference between before and after dressing pain anxiety (after intervention) in the experimental group (p=0.303).

CONCLUSION

Nurses can independently decrease the pain anxiety of patients with burns and its subsequent physical and psychological burden by teaching the simple and inexpensive technique of jaw relaxation. Further research is needed to study the effect of this technique on pain anxiety of patients suffering from other painful procedures.

摘要

目的

本随机临床试验(RCT)旨在确定下颌放松对烧伤换药相关疼痛焦虑的影响。

简介

住院烧伤患者在换药过程中会经历高度的预期性焦虑,而这种焦虑不能完全通过抗焦虑药物来控制。护士作为烧伤护理团队的成员,通过使用放松技术来帮助管理疼痛,这是最常用来管理疼痛焦虑的方法之一。然而,关于这些技术对烧伤患者疼痛焦虑的影响,我们知之甚少。本研究旨在确定下颌放松对烧伤换药相关疼痛焦虑的影响。

方法

这是一项随机临床试验,设有对照组。通过便利抽样,共招募了 100 名在德黑兰大学医学科学附属沙希德·莫塔哈里烧伤中心住院的患者,采用最小化方法将其随机分为实验组和对照组。在获得机构批准和书面同意后,实验组在进入换药室前练习下颌放松 20 分钟。在 2009 年 7 月至 12 月期间,使用社会科学统计软件包(SPSS)-PC(17)版收集烧伤特定疼痛焦虑量表(BSPAS)的数据。

结果

独立样本 t 检验显示,干预前实验组和对照组的平均疼痛焦虑评分之间无显著差异(p=0.787)。在实验组,干预后(换药前)疼痛焦虑显著降低(p<0.05),这是一项依赖样本 t 检验。此外,独立样本 t 检验显示,实验组的换药后疼痛焦虑程度低于对照组(p<0.05)。然而,实验组干预前后(干预后)的换药后疼痛焦虑程度无显著差异(p=0.303),这是一项依赖样本 t 检验。

结论

护士可以通过教授简单且廉价的下颌放松技术,独立降低烧伤患者的疼痛焦虑及其随后的身体和心理负担。需要进一步研究该技术对其他疼痛治疗过程中患者疼痛焦虑的影响。
